Agnes Aubert's Mystical Cat Shelter by Heather Fawcett




✦ BLURB ✦

Agnes Aubert leads a meticulously organized life, and she likes it that way. As the proudly type-A manager of a cat rescue charity, she has devoted her life to finding forever homes for stray cats.

Now it’s the shelter that needs a new home. And the only landlord who will rent a space to a cat rescue is a mysterious man called Havelock—who also happens to be the world’s most infamous magician, running an illegal magic shop out of his basement. Havelock is cantankerous and eccentric, but not not handsome, and no, Agnes absolutely does not feel anything but disdain for him. After all, rumors swirl about his shadowy past—including whispers that his dark magic once almost brought about the apocalypse.

Then one day a glamorous magician comes looking for Havelock, putting the magic shop—and the cat shelter—in jeopardy. To save the shelter, Agnes will have to team up with the magician who nearly ended the world . . . and may now be trying to steal her heart.

Havelock is everything Agnes thinks she doesn’t need in her life: chaos, mischief, and a little too much adventure. But as she gets to know him, she discovers that he’s more than the dark magician of legend, and that she may be ready for a little intrigue—and romance—in her life. After all, second chances aren’t just for rescue cats. . . .

POST-READING

As I thought…
Agnes is the perfect type-A protagonist, meticulous and devoted to her cats. The rescue and magical elements are heartwarming and charming, and Havelock’s eccentricity brings both humour and tension. The book perfectly balances domestic life, magic, and a subtle romantic thread.

It surprised me by…
How mischievous and clever the story gets. Havelock isn’t just a brooding magician; he’s chaotic, charming, and has a knack for getting into trouble - and Agnes has to match him step for step. The cats also steal a lot of the spotlight in delightful ways.
